Can Cerebral Palsy Be Detected Through Ultrasound?

Understanding Cerebral Palsy and Diagnostic Limitations

Ultrasound imaging, commonly used during pregnancy and early infancy, is not sufficient to diagnose cerebral palsy (CP). While prenatal and neonatal ultrasounds can detect certain brain abnormalities that may be associated with CP, they cannot provide a definitive diagnosis on their own. Cerebral palsy is a complex neurological disorder caused by damage to the developing brain, often before or during birth, and confirming it requires a comprehensive evaluation.

How Is Cerebral Palsy Diagnosed?

A proper diagnosis of cerebral palsy involves multiple steps and specialized assessments. Physicians rely heavily on clinical observation, physical examinations, and a detailed review of developmental milestones in infants and young children. Key indicators include delays in motor skills, abnormal muscle tone, and difficulties with coordination and movement.

Essential Diagnostic Tools and Procedures

In addition to physical evaluations, advanced diagnostic tools are crucial. Magnetic Resonance Imaging (MRI) of the brain is one of the most effective methods for identifying structural brain damage linked to CP. Cranial ultrasounds may raise red flags in newborns, especially those born prematurely, but MRI provides far more detailed images. Blood tests may also be conducted to rule out metabolic or genetic conditions that mimic CP symptoms.

Treatment and Management Strategies

Once diagnosed, managing cerebral palsy requires a long-term, multidisciplinary approach. There is no cure, but early intervention significantly improves quality of life. Treatment plans often include medications that support nerve function and reduce spasticity. Physical therapy, occupational therapy, and speech therapy play vital roles in enhancing mobility, communication, and daily living skills.

Complementary therapies such as acupuncture and massage (manual therapy) are also utilized in some treatment regimens, particularly within integrative or holistic rehabilitation centers. However, these should always complement evidence-based medical interventions rather than replace them.

The Importance of Early Detection and Intervention

Early diagnosis leads to better outcomes. If cerebral palsy is suspected, families should seek immediate evaluation at a reputable medical center—ideally a tertiary hospital with a dedicated pediatric neurology or child development department. The sooner therapy begins, the greater the potential for neural plasticity and functional improvement in young children.
